Trinity Presbyterian Church Oshawa Seeks a Music Director
At Trinity Presbyterian Church, music is a vital means of expressing our faith and joining with others in experiencing and celebrating the presence of God. Trinity is a Christian community of faith within the Presbyterian Church in Canada. Our membership includes a range of ages, and our worship is designed to respond, support and reflect our growing cross-cultural diversity. We encourage the sharing of diverse musical gifts.
The Music Director will encourage and nurture the congregation’s participation in the music of worship and the expression of faith through singing, choir/praise band leadership and instrumental accompaniment.
Position Details
- Contract Term: 12-month period
- Hours: 8 hours on average weekly, over the year
- Compensation: Salary range $12,000 to $17,000 annually, and is commensurate with experience. If applicable, RCCO guidelines will apply.
Principal Responsibilities
- Providing music at all regular Sunday morning services of the Church as well as any other special services identified by the Minister(s) and/or Worship Committee.
- Consulting and cooperating with the Ministers and Worship committee for music at the weekly Sunday service and the other special services (i.e., Good Friday, Christmas Eve, Maundy Thursday, etc.).
- Conducting weekly choir and/or praise band rehearsals on days and times mutually acceptable to both parties.
- Selecting suitable music for the choir or praise band.
- Providing leadership for the congregation for the singing of hymns, songs and responses after consultation with the minister(s).
- Being available to play at occasional church social events and assisting the congregation in using and setting up audio-visual equipment such as microphones and speakers etc. as needed.
- Consulting with the Worship committee when regular maintenance of organ and piano are required.
- Serving as an ex officio member of the Worship Committee of Session, attending meetings of the Worship Committee at least on a quarterly basis.
- Managing absences by securing and reimbursing a qualified substitute musician.
Note: The Music Director has right of first refusal for all weddings and funerals in the church building and negotiates the extra fee with the parties concerned.
Skills and Characteristics Sought
The Music Director shall bring:
- High level of competency playing the piano. Experience playing the organ is strongly desired.
- Experience with other instruments is an asset.
- Experience in leading a vocal choir. Familiarity or experience with a handbell choir is an asset.
- Strong interpersonal skills.
- An understanding of Christian liturgy and openness to contemporary liturgical forms.
- Sensitivity to and awareness of the capabilities of the congregation, choir, praise band and guest musicians.
- Ability to bring a spirit of celebration and praise to worship.
